1446494946441 has 16 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 1961436088320. Its totient is φ = 947943334800.
The previous prime is 1446494946343. The next prime is 1446494946469.
1446494946441 is nontrivially palindromic in base 10.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 1446494946441 - 210 = 1446494945417 is a prime.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(1446494942441)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 15 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 4105536 + ... + 4443918.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(122589755520).
Almost surely, 21446494946441 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
1446494946441 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(514941141879).
1446494946441 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
1446494946441 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 362596.
The product of its digits is 47775744, while the sum is 60.
